Man Told His Cousin To Lower His Dating Standards After Fame Changed His Expectations

by Annie Nguyen
August 1, 2026
in Social Issues

Spending time around famous people can open doors that would normally remain closed. Parties become more exclusive, attention arrives more easily, and even dating can feel completely different. However, once that glamorous connection disappears, adjusting to everyday life may be harder than expected.

The original poster (OP) watched his cousin spend three years traveling with a successful musician and enjoying attention from attractive fans and models.

After leaving the entourage to build his own career, the cousin continued expecting the same dating experience, rejecting interested women while repeatedly pursuing others who showed no interest.

OP finally suggested that his cousin reconsider his standards and explained why fame may have influenced his earlier success. The conversation quickly turned into an argument, leaving OP wondering whether honesty was necessary or unnecessarily cruel. Read on to see how Reddit judged his blunt reality check.

'AITAH for telling my cousin that he needs to lower his standards?'

I feel like this is a silly post, but I would like some clarity.

So I (24M) have always been pretty close with my cousin (24M). Due to us being the same age, we were more like brothers.

He’s an average looking guy. Not bad looking at all, but not model by any means (you’ll see why this comes into play).

About three years ago, one of his best friends from his school kind of blew up as a musician.

He’s not a huge mainstream artist who sells out arenas, but he has his own fan base that allows him to tour all over the US and sell out amphitheaters.

His fan base also has a lot of women, and a lot of them are very good looking.

He also is in the fashion space, so he goes to events and parties that are also attended by models.

I say all of this because my cousin, being one of his best friends, was on his entourage for those three years.

During this time, my cousin was able to live like a rockstar along with his friend, which meant lots of casual flings with attractive fans, and even sometimes models.

He even once invited me out to a show he was doing in Miami, and afterwards we went to a party

and I was able to witness firsthand how being in the entourage of a popular musician helped him reap benefits.

Fast-forward to March. He decided that he was going to leave the entourage life because he needed to start his own life.

He had no desire to be in the celebrity world and realized that he needed to gain work experience and start a career.

He did online schooling and got his degree while on the road with his friend. Of course me and him took back up like he never left. This leads to...

Since he’s been back, we’ve been to parties, clubs, concerts, etc. At these events, there would be women who found him attractive and tried to talk to him.

These women were “average good looking”, meaning they were your every day good looking woman,

not some model or very beautiful looking woman that you would see be all over a musician and his team.

He would reject these women politely.

Of course me and the others around would be like “dude why didn’t you go for her?” and he would respond that she wasn’t good looking enough.

Then he would set his eyes on the hottest woman at the event. He’d tried to talk to her and get rejected.

This would happen multiple times over the next few months, and he always seemed shocked.

This past weekend, I was with him and he told me he decided to make Tinder and Hinge profiles.

He even showed me his profile and started showing me the women that liked him (he paid for the feature that allows him to see who liked him even if...

He was disappointed because he didn’t think that the women were hot enough, and that the 10/10 women that he did like never liked him back.

It was at this point that I decided that enough was enough and had to tell him the truth.

I told him that he needed to lower his standards.

He looked confused, and I told him that the reason he got to sleep with those models

and very attractive women were because he was on the entourage of a popular musician.

That many of those women were okay with sleeping with someone on his team if they couldn’t get to him.

I told him nothing was wrong with that, it was fun for you both, but that now he’s back home and he’s not riding the coattails of a popular artist,

he most likely was not going to get the same caliber of women that he did when he was on the entourage.

This led to an argument and he ended up going home and hasn’t spoken to me since. I’ve texted him and called him, but he’s ignoring me.

Part of me thinks I’m right, but another part feels that maybe I was too harsh. I don’t know. AITAH?

Sometimes people mistake access for attraction, especially when a glamorous environment temporarily changes how others respond to them. The cousin’s difficulty is not simply that he prefers conventionally beautiful women.

He spent three years inside a social world where status, celebrity proximity, fashion, and nightlife created opportunities that ordinary dating rarely provides. Returning home meant losing that context, but his expectations remained shaped by it.

The emotional tension comes from a mismatch between his former lifestyle and his current reality. While traveling with a successful musician, the cousin received attention from fans and models partly because he belonged to an exciting entourage.

That experience may have strengthened his confidence, but it also appears to have changed his understanding of his own dating options.

Now, women who show genuine interest are dismissed because they do not resemble the exceptional people he met backstage. Meanwhile, the women he pursues may not see the status signals that once made him more noticeable.

A fresher perspective is that the cousin does not necessarily need to “lower” his standards. He may need to separate standards from status-conditioned preferences. Wanting attraction, compatibility, and shared values is reasonable.

Expecting every potential partner to match the most visually striking women from an unusual three-year period may be less about authentic desire and more about maintaining an identity.

Accepting an ordinary dating life could feel, to him, like admitting that his rockstar chapter was borrowed rather than earned. That emotional loss may explain why the cousin reacted defensively.

Research published in the Journal of Personality and Social Psychology found that people’s stated preferences can predict attraction and partner choices, while physical appearance and social status influence desirability differently across dating contexts.

The researchers also showed that attraction involves more than a fixed ranking of beauty; people respond to combinations of qualities and to the social setting in which someone is encountered.

Another study found that people who perceive themselves as having high “mate value” tend to become more selective, suggesting that self-perception can shape whom they consider acceptable.

Applied here, the cousin’s years beside a musician may have inflated his perceived dating value without permanently changing how strangers evaluate him outside that environment.

His cousin’s observation was probably accurate, but saying he had been “riding coattails” likely turned useful feedback into humiliation. It attacked his pride rather than helping him examine the pattern.

A better approach would be to let consequences teach the lesson. He is free to pursue only the women he finds exceptionally attractive, but he must accept repeated rejection without insulting women who do like him.

The real adjustment is not choosing someone he finds undesirable. It is learning that attraction can grow through personality, familiarity, and connection rather than treating dating like access to a celebrity lounge.
